Typical Causes of Window Damage
- Severe Weather Conditions: Heavy storms, hail, or high winds can shatter windows and develop an immediate requirement for replacement.
- Accidental Damage: Broken windows might result from accidents, such as a child throwing a ball or things being flung versus the glass.
- Vandalism: Acts of vandalism, such as an intentional breakage, need immediate attention to restore security.
- Theft Attempts: Burglars often break windows to gain entry, necessitating an urgent replacement for security factors.
- Use and Tear: Aging windows may establish stress fractures, needing replacement to prevent sudden damage.
Steps to Take After Window Damage
- Assess Safety Risks: Ensure that the broken window does not posture an immediate risk to residents.
- Secure the Area: If possible, use plywood or cardboard to cover the broken window briefly until a replacement can be installed.
- Contact a Professional: Reach out to a window replacement service that focuses on emergency repairs to evaluate the damage and provide quotes.
- Submit Claims: If relevant, report the damage to your insurance provider and sue without delay.
- Select Replacement Options: Discuss with the contractor about the best materials and choices for replacement based upon aesthetics, energy effectiveness, and budget.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is thought about an emergency window replacement?
An emergency window replacement is generally triggered by circumstances that create instant safety concerns or damage to the building's stability, such as serious weather damage, vandalism, or theft attempts.
2. How quickly should a broken window be replaced?
Ideally, a broken window should be changed as soon as possible-- usually within a couple of hours to a day-- to make sure safety and minimize extra damage.
3. Will my insurance coverage cover emergency window replacement?
Protection frequently depends on the reason for the damage and your particular policy. It is best to talk to your insurance coverage provider to understand your coverage options.
4. Can I replace a window myself?
While it is possible for competent DIYers to change a window, it is typically recommended to hire a professional, specifically for emergency replacements where safety and time are vital.
5. What should I do while waiting on the window to be changed?
While waiting on professional aid, cover the broken window with plastic sheeting or plywood to protect versus weather condition components and security risks.
